Beirut, April 3, 2019, SPA -- The Saudi Students Club in Beirut participated here today in the "World Heritage Day" organized by the Lebanese American University, with the support and supervision of the Saudi Embassy and the Cultural Attaché in Lebanon, in the presence of Saudi Ambassador to Lebanon Walid bin Abdullah Bukhari and Saudi Cultural Attaché Saad Al-Oraini.
During his visit to the Saudi Students Club, Ambassador Bukhari expressed his happiness over the participation of the Saudi students in spreading the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ia's heritage, pointing out that this participation contributes in highlighting the cultural dimension of the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ia and preserving its heritage in addition to the Kingdom Vision 2030.
It is It is worth mentioning that the World Heritage Day is an annual event at the Lebanese American University and it is a window on the traditions and customs of the Arab and European peoples to identify diverse forms of folklore and civilization.
